软件开发经验

软件开发经验(软件开发经验是指什么)

在软件开发领域,经验对于一个开发者来说是非常重要的。一个有丰富经验的开发者能够更好地理解项目需求,设计高效的解决方案,并快速解决问题。下面将详细描述一些软件开发经验。

需求分析

在软件开发过程中,需求分析是至关重要的一步。一个有经验的开发者懂得如何与客户沟通,了解客户的需求,然后将其转化为可执行的软件开发任务。经验丰富的开发者能够更好地理解客户的业务需求,从而设计出更加符合客户期望的解决方案。

代码编写

代码编写是软件开发的核心环节。经验丰富的开发者熟悉各种编程语言和开发工具,能够快速高效地编写出高质量的代码。他们了解最佳实践和设计模式,能够使用合适的数据结构和算法来解决问题。他们也懂得如何进行代码的优化和重构,使得代码更加可读、可维护和可扩展。

团队合作

软件开发往往是一个团队合作的过程。一个有经验的开发者懂得如何与团队成员合作,分工合作,共同推动项目的进展。他们能够有效地与产品经理、设计师、测试人员等其他角色进行沟通和协作,保证项目按时交付。经验丰富的开发者也能够在团队中发挥领导作用,指导和支持其他团队成员。

持续学习

软件开发是一个不断更新和演进的领域。一个有经验的开发者明白持续学习的重要性,他们持续关注最新的技术趋势和行业动态,不断提升自己的技术能力和知识水平。通过参加培训、阅读技术书籍、参与开源项目等方式,他们保持着对新技术的敏感度,并能够将其应用到实际的开发工作中。

软件开发经验对于一个开发者来说至关重要。它涵盖了需求分析、代码编写、团队合作和持续学习等方面。一个有经验的开发者能够更好地理解项目需求,设计高效的解决方案,并与团队成员合作,推动项目的进展。他们也能够持续学习,跟上技术的发展趋势。这些经验使得他们成为了优秀的软件开发者。

发表评论

快捷回复: 表情:
验证码
评论列表 (暂无评论,562人围观)

还没有评论,来说两句吧...